Types of Flats for Women

There exist various various forms of flats within the gargantuan range. Some of the trendiest varieties of flats for women are:

1. Ballet Flats

Ballet flats are simply the old-fashioned flat women's shoe. Ballet flats are low-sneakered in sole, round-toe, and plain but fashionable shape. Ballet flats are beautifully versatile and can be slipped over dresses, skirts, or even trousers. They are perfect for women who need to have a thin, feminine look.

2. Loafers

Loafers are also fashionable today because of their classic designs and new reinterpretation of male fashion-inspired shoes. Female loafers are constructed from leather, suede, and occasionally velvet and therefore have a fashionable but comfortable setting for office and everyday wear.

3. Pointed Flats

Pointed flats have a pointed toe, and thus the style looks pointed and thin compared to rounded flats. Pointed flats can easily shift from a casual look to a style look and give confidence. Pointed flats are also simple to use and can easily be styled into something classy, either business wear or evening wear.

4. Moccasins

Moccasins are suede or leather flat shoes. Moccasins tend to be casually, loosely, and slip-on. Moccasins suit informal occasions and can be worn over anything ranging from jeans to leggings.

5. Espadrilles

Espadrilles are warm-weather sandals. Espadrilles were found in Spain and consist of a woven jute sole and are typically canvas or cotton. Espadrilles are breezy, lightweight warm-weather warm-weather sandals. Espadrilles can dress up to go out tonight to town in a sundress or can dress down to go out at the beach.

6. Sandals

Sandals may also be worn on warm weather. Having one strap going around the foot and a flat back at the shoe, a flat sandal is a relief of lightness, a relief from heels. Flats also exist in a humongous variety of other shapes, including gladiator sandals, thong sandals, and slide sandals.

Selecting the Most Comfortable Flats for Women

Your number one concern in my top ten most comfortable flats has to be comfort. But one's ideal pair has to be comfortable at a point and one liking. These are some of the issues on how to select the best flats for you:

1. Don't Forget the Occasion: Is the occasion a special one or just errands? Dressing up for a special occasion, use pointed flats or ballet flats which give a slimmer look. For a sub-standard occasion, use loafers or moccasins.

2. Material Matters: Material you use to make your flats can warm and harden them. Leather and suede will get you stylish, but fabric flat shoes will give you warm fashion. Think weather and how comfy you want your flats to feel when making a material choice.

3. Lock in the fit: Flats are never too tight or too tight. Room for your toes to breathe needs to be there, but not so much that it is going to hurt. Well-fitting flat shoes should never lead to foot disorders like blisters and calluses.

4. Cushioning and Support: Opt for flats that provide your feet with natural support, in addition to cushioning, should you have to stand for the entire day. Cushion-backed insoles or arch-supported insoles are other good options that serve as a great comfort booster.

5. Versatility: Pick a shoe that will complement more than one outfit. Black, beige, or navy are neutrals that go with most of the closet. If you must be trendy, okay, sure, go experiment with some crazy print or color.
